Fifteen years ago, America watched as a girl from Texas who worked as a telemarketer and cocktail waitress auditioned for a televised singing competition and went on to have the best-selling single of 2002.

“A Moment Like This,” sung by American Idol Season 1 winner Kelly Clarkson, was her first No. 1 hit single. Clarkson has since had dozens of hits on the Billboard 100 and has sold more than 25 million albums worldwide.

Many “Idol” winners have followed in her footsteps of fame. The second winner, Ruben Studdard, won a Grammy for best male R&B vocal performance for “Superstar.” Taylor Hicks, winner of Season 5, went on to perform on Broadway in “Grease.”

Season 4 winner Carrie Underwood, from Oklahoma, was named one of the 100 most influential people in the world by Time magazine and is considered a leader in the country music industry.
